大型服务器如何分区
-
分区是将一台大型服务器划分为多个独立的部分,每个部分具有独立的资源和功能。服务器分区能够提高服务器的效率和安全性,同时方便管理和维护。下面将介绍大型服务器分区的一般方法和步骤。
-
划分功能分区:根据不同的需求和应用场景,将服务器划分为不同的功能分区,每个分区将运行特定的应用程序或提供特定的服务。例如,可以将一个分区用于数据库,另一个分区用于网站托管,还可以有一个分区用于邮件服务器等。
-
考虑性能需求:根据应用程序和服务的性能需求,确定每个分区的资源分配。这包括处理器、内存、存储和网络带宽等资源的分配。根据需求的不同,可以配置不同的硬件资源,以满足各个分区的性能要求。
-
设计安全策略:每个分区都应该有独立的安全策略和权限控制。这可以通过设置防火墙、访问控制列表(ACL)和用户权限等来实现。确保每个分区的数据和应用程序都得到适当的保护,防止未经授权的访问和数据泄露。
-
考虑可伸缩性:大型服务器可能需要面对不断增加的负载和用户量。因此,在分区方案中应考虑服务器的可伸缩性。可以设置自动扩展机制,以便根据需要动态调整资源分配和分区规模,以实现高可用性和灵活的扩展能力。
-
考虑业务连续性和灾难恢复:对于关键业务应用和数据,应考虑采用冗余和备份机制来确保业务连续性和灾难恢复能力。可以使用数据复制、磁盘镜像和定期备份等技术来提高数据的可用性和安全性。
-
管理和监控:大型服务器的分区需要进行有效的管理和监控。可以使用服务器管理工具和监控系统来实时监测服务器的运行状态、资源利用率和性能指标,并及时采取措施来优化和调整。
总之,大型服务器的分区需要综合考虑功能需求、性能要求、安全策略、可伸缩性、业务连续性和灾难恢复等因素。合理划分和管理服务器分区可以提高服务器的效率和可靠性,满足不同应用场景的需求。
1年前 -
-
大型服务器的分区可以根据不同的需求和要求进行划分。以下是一些大型服务器分区的常见方法和相关注意事项。
-
功能分区:根据服务器上不同的功能,将其划分为多个分区。例如,一个大型电子商务网站的服务器可以分为前端分区、后端分区、数据库分区等。这样可以使不同的功能模块在独立的环境中运行,提高系统的稳定性和性能。
-
用户分区:根据用户的访问需求和权限,将服务器划分为多个分区。这样可以将用户之间的访问和资源隔离,提高系统的安全性。例如,一个大型企业的服务器可以将内部员工和外部访客分别分配到不同的分区中。
-
数据分区:根据数据的类型和访问频率,将服务器划分为多个分区。例如,一个大型数据库服务器可以将热数据和冷数据分别存储在不同的分区中。这样可以提高数据的访问效率和存储利用率。
-
地理分区:对于大规模的分布式服务器集群,可以根据地理位置将服务器划分为多个分区。这可以确保数据的就近访问和高可用性。例如,一个国际电商公司可以根据不同的地区将服务器分为亚洲区、欧洲区和美洲区。
在进行大型服务器分区时,需要注意以下几点:
-
了解需求:在进行分区之前,需要充分了解服务器的使用需求和性能要求。这样可以更好地规划分区的大小和配置。
-
合理规划资源:根据服务器的硬件配置和性能指标,合理规划每个分区的资源分配。这样可以确保系统的平衡性和性能。
-
考虑扩展性:在分区规划时,需要考虑服务器的扩展性。应该留出一定的余地,以便在需要增加服务器容量时能够方便地进行扩展。
-
系统监控和管理:对于大型服务器的分区,需要建立有效的监控和管理系统。可以使用各种服务器监控工具来实时监测分区的运行状态,并及时处理任何潜在的问题。
-
安全性考虑:对于涉及敏感数据和用户信息的分区,需要加强安全性措施。例如使用防火墙、数据加密和访问控制等技术手段来保护服务器和数据的安全。
综上所述,大型服务器的分区可以根据不同的需求和要求进行划分,包括功能分区、用户分区、数据分区和地理分区等。在进行分区时,需要充分了解需求、合理规划资源、考虑扩展性、建立有效的监控和管理系统,并加强安全性措施。这样可以确保大型服务器的稳定性、性能和安全性。
1年前 -
-
对于大型服务器的分区,我们可以按照不同的出发点和需求来进行分区。以下是一个基本的分区操作流程:
-
确定分区目标:首先,我们需要明确服务器的用途和目标,以及预期的性能需求。例如,是用作数据库服务器、Web服务器、文件服务器还是应用服务器等。
-
查看服务器硬件:了解服务器的硬件配置情况,包括处理器、内存、硬盘容量等。这些信息将帮助我们做出更好的决策。
-
制定分区策略:根据分区目标和服务器硬件情况,制定合适的分区策略。可以考虑以下几个方面:
- 引导分区(Boot Partition):该分区用于存放操作系统及相关引导文件。一般建议将该分区设置为单独的分区,容量不宜过小,通常在500MB到1GB之间。
- 根分区(Root Partition):该分区用于存放操作系统及相关数据。通常建议将该分区设置为单独的分区,并分配适当的容量,以满足操作系统及相关应用程序的安装和运行。
- 数据分区:该分区用于存放数据文件,根据需要可以进行多个数据分区的设置,以便更好地管理不同类型的数据文件。
- 交换分区(Swap Partition):交换分区用于操作系统的虚拟内存管理,用于临时存储和交换数据。建议设置一个独立的交换分区,并根据实际需要分配适当的容量。
- 日志分区:用于存放系统日志文件,可以将其设置为单独的分区,以便更好地进行日志管理和故障排除。
-
进行分区操作:根据分区策略,使用合适的分区工具进行实际的分区操作。可以使用一些流行的分区工具,如fdisk、parted、GParted等。
-
挂载分区:在完成分区操作后,需要将各个分区挂载到服务器的适当位置。可以通过编辑/etc/fstab文件来配置分区的挂载。
-
验证和测试:分区完成后,需要进行验证和测试,确保分区正常工作,数据可访问,并且性能符合预期。
注意事项:
- 在进行分区前,请务必备份重要的数据,以防止数据丢失。
- 根据服务器需求和硬件情况,可以灵活调整分区策略和容量分配。
- 定期监测分区的使用情况,根据需要进行调整和优化。
总结起来,大型服务器的分区操作需要根据实际需求和硬件情况进行分区策略的制定,并使用合适的分区工具进行分区操作。分区后需要进行验证和测试,确保分区正常工作。分区操作需要谨慎,并定期监测和调整分区的使用情况。
1年前 -